HENRY III, (1216-1272), silver penny, long cross issue, class 3c, issued 1248-1250, HEN/RI O/N LV/NDE, (1.42 g), rev. London Mint, (S.1364, N.988). Sharply struck, extremely fine with grey tone.
Ex Mark E. Freehill Collection, and previously from Noble Numismatics Sale 60 (lot 3617) and from the Richard Cyril Lockett collection and with ticket with date 13.1.1910, illustrated from the supplemenary plate 77 (row 8 no 5), Glendining's June 6-9 1955 (lot 1202 part) and with Dave Hess, Baton Rouge Louisiana envelope.
